Song Meaning
On the surface, these lyrics paint a picture of an unlikely couple, a goat and a pig, finding deep connection. The initial lines establish a sense of peaceful coexistence, describing them as "livestock living their lives, stuck together in harmony." This sets up a charming, almost whimsical, image of two different creatures forming a bond that defies expectations.
The core of the narrative seems to be the celebration of this unique relationship, emphasizing its strength and unexpected nature. The lyrics explicitly state their love is "so strong, love so big," and they are "bound in matrimony now and forever." This elevates their connection beyond mere companionship to a committed, lifelong partnership, challenging conventional notions of what constitutes a family or a marriage.
The most striking aspect of the writing is the juxtaposition of the absurd premise with mundane, human domesticity. We see the goat and pig not just in harmony, but "shopping for groceries and buying a condo and filing their taxes together." This deliberate contrast between the animalistic nature of the subjects and the very human activities they engage in creates a humorous and thought-provoking effect, suggesting that love and partnership can manifest in the most unexpected forms.
Ultimately, the effectiveness of these lyrics lies in their ability to use a simple, surreal image to convey a powerful message about love and acceptance. By presenting the "goat and a pig" as a model of enduring commitment and shared life, the writing invites listeners to consider the boundless possibilities of connection and the beauty found in embracing differences, all within a charmingly absurd framework.
